Why Users Search for Policy and Privacy Details
Most visitors do not arrive at qs88.name looking for a legal document. They come with a practical need: to understand what happens to their personal information, how the platform limits its own liability, and what protections exist if something goes wrong. The search intent is not academic curiosity but risk assessment. A user wants to know whether signing up is safe, whether their data will be shared, and whether the platform’s disclaimers leave them exposed. This underlying need drives every click on terms-of-service links and privacy policy pages.
In many cases, users have been burned by platforms that bury unfavorable clauses in dense paragraphs. They have learned to scan for red flags such as broad indemnification clauses, vague data-sharing language, or unilateral changes to terms without notice. For qs88.name, the challenge is that the policy content is spread across multiple sections, making it harder to get a complete picture without manual cross-referencing.

Risks and How to Verify Protections
Every platform disclaimer carries inherent risks that users should evaluate before committing. The following table summarizes the key risk areas and practical steps to verify each one.
| Risk Area | What to Check | How to Verify |
|---|---|---|
| Data retention | Exact retention period after account deletion | Send a support ticket asking for the retention policy in writing |
| Third-party sharing | List of partners or categories of recipients | Review the privacy policy for a “disclosure of information” section |
| Disclaimer scope | Whether the disclaimer covers indirect or consequential damages | Read the “Limitation of Liability” clause carefully |
| Policy changes | How users are notified of updates | Check if the policy has a “last updated” date and a change log |
Beyond these checks, users should also consider whether the platform has a clear process for handling data breaches. The privacy policy at qs88.name mentions that users will be notified in the event of a breach, but it does not specify the timeframe. A best practice is to look for a commitment to notify within 72 hours, which aligns with many regulatory standards.
